Marex Group First Quarter 2025 Earnings: Revenues Beat Expectations, EPS In Line
Marex Group (NASDAQ:MRX) First Quarter 2025 Results
Key Financial Results
- Revenue: US$720.3m (up 32% from 1Q 2024).
- Net income: US$72.5m (up 66% from 1Q 2024).
- Profit margin: 10% (up from 8.0% in 1Q 2024). The increase in margin was driven by higher revenue.
- EPS: US$1.03.
All figures shown in the chart above are for the trailing 12 month (TTM) period
Marex Group Revenues Beat Expectations
Revenue exceeded analyst estimates by 1.9%. Earnings per share (EPS) was mostly in line with analyst estimates.
Looking ahead, revenue is expected to decline by 7.3% p.a. on average during the next 3 years, while revenues in the Capital Markets industry in the US are expected to grow by 5.4%.

About NasdaqGS:MRX
Marex Group
A financial services platform provider company, provides liquidity, market access, and infrastructure services to clients in the energy, commodities, and financial markets in the United Kingdom, the United States, and internationally.
